Output 34f52e7202568d3207d3e3bf0490bf7e3ead797237aef4d3351eb3491f588abb:1

value
2578600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51bdb29f48765e41776fbc8a7e400c56f89099d8 OP_EQUAL
address
9ytUeMjRHBYeXXLjMPxoYpaEppuWzwhcmZ
transaction
34f52e7202568d3207d3e3bf0490bf7e3ead797237aef4d3351eb3491f588abb